I was really confused about a nonsense error in a match statement until I realized that it was because of a nested match statement.

This kind of confusion instantly goes away when you use auto-formatting with ocamlformat, which is the recommended formatting tool for the OCaml platform. It would line up your match cases in such a way that you would be able to almost immediately tell that the compiler is interpreting the dangling cases as part of the inner match.
